Kenya's Livestock Trade Suffers from Middle East Export Disruptions
Kenya's livestock and meat export industry is experiencing significant losses, estimated at Sh250 million weekly, due to disruptions caused by the Middle East crisis, leading to high air freight costs and job losses.
